PFC capacitors with high pulse strength

13 May 2009 Passive Components

The PhaseCap Compact from Epcos is a new series of PFC (power factor correction) capacitors distinguished by its long operating life and large pulse strength.

The inrush current can reach up to 300 times and the over-current up to twice the rated value. The capacitors are based on the proven MKK technology featuring concentric three-phase capacitor windings. They reach an operating life of up to 130 000 hours to temperature class -40/D and up to 180 000 hours to temperature class -40/C.

Thanks to its compact design, the B25673A* series is ideally suited for incorporation in switching cabinets. The range covers types from 230 to 525 V a.c. at 50/60 Hz with reactive powers of between 5,0 and 30 kVAR. The capacitors are factory-equipped with shock hazard protected terminals with high pulse strength for various cable diameters.

The new series is self-healing thanks to the MKK technology and a polypropylene dielectric. In addition, the capacitors have an overpressure disconnector that separates them from the power grid in the event of a fault.
